Color harmonies of #283c4b

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el. Learn more

Triad

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Tints

A tint is created by adding white to a base color, increasing its lightness. Tints are likely to look pastel and less intense.

Shades

A shade is created by adding black to a base color, increasing its darkness. Shades appear more dramatic and richer.
